Do some more research before making this purchase. You will find that very few reefer use UV sterilizers. A more popular approach, although still not very common, is to use an ozone generator. Ozone has it's own set of complicated problems that you need to understand and work through, but has a better overall effect in your tank.

Bulk Reef Supply carries some good UV sterilizers. If you do go this route, I would definitely go with top of the line - although after a lot of very thorough research, I decided that for my tank, there was no practicle use for UV.
